## Step 4: Point InvigiQ at the new broker

Alright, this is the fiddly part. InvigiQ, the exam-proctoring queue, used to talk straight to the old session broker, but after this migration it routes through the dispatch proxy instead. Stop the consumers first — seriously, don't skip that, or you'll get duplicate proctor assignments and angry messages from the ops channel. Once consumers are drained, update the service config and restart. The values you need to set are the following.

config for kahag-tafop:
WENWYN_PIN=7412
WENWYN_TENANT=fenion
WENWYN_METRICS_HOST=metrics.wenwyn.zemvarnet.local
WENWYN_SEAL=seal_cafee3b9
WENWYN_STANDBY_TEAM=praox

### Step 4 — Enable export retries

After completing step 3, switch the Dunmore exporter to the new retry pipeline. Failed exports are no longer dropped; they move to the Holloway retry queue and are reattempted with exponential backoff. As the contractor handling this migration, you only need to apply the settings shown next to each environment before re-running the smoke tests.

settings of yajop-kaweg:
zorael:
  log_level: error
  metrics_host: metrics.zorael.qorvellabs.internal
  pin: 7019
  pool_size: 8

Subject: Websocket reconnect fix ready for review

Hey all — the Fernwick client was dropping its session on every reconnect because we reset the backoff timer before the auth handshake finished. Classic race. I moved the timer reset into the post-handshake callback and added a jitter cap so we don't hammer the gateway after a blip. Tested against the Harborline staging cluster for two hours with forced disconnects every 30s; zero dropped sessions. Please review the retry-state diff carefully. The candidate build is tagged with the token below.

build token for fahaf-yagef: htk4_2b68